Closed
Bug 1224136
Opened 9 years ago
Closed 9 years ago
The pin site icon can not be shown correctly on the homescreen.
Categories
(Firefox OS Graveyard :: Gaia::Homescreen, defect, P2)
Tracking
(blocking-b2g:2.5+, b2g-v2.5 verified, b2g-master verified)
VERIFIED
FIXED
blocking-b2g | 2.5+ |
People
(Reporter: yi.zou, Assigned: cwiiis)
References
Details
(Whiteboard: [systemsfe])
Attachments
(5 files)
[1.Description]:
[Aries KK_v2.6&v2.5][Flame KK_v2.6&v2.5]When you pin site in landscape mode of browser, the icon on homescreen is too big.
See attchment:Aries KK_v2.6.3gp&logcat_1550.txt
Found Time: 15:50
[2.Testing Steps]:
1. Launch the browser.
2. Switch to landscape mode.
3. Tap the menu of browser at the top right.
4. Tap ''pin site'' button.
5. Tap home button.
6. Observe the pin icon.
[3.Expected Result]:
6. The pin icon is shown correctly.
[4.Actual Result]:
6. The pin icon is too big.
[5.Reproduction build]:
Device: Flame KK v2.6(master)(Affected)
Build ID 20151111150236
Gaia Revision 22f8023b112dfae83531b0a075ab9eb9a5444dfa
Gaia Date 2015-11-10 23:35:38
Gecko Revision https://hg.mozilla.org/mozilla-central/rev/84a7cf29f4f14c9b359db2f7f19c0abd6a8e178e
Gecko Version 45.0a1
Device Name flame
Firmware(Release) 4.4.2
Firmware(Incremental) eng.cltbld.20151111.182640
Firmware Date Wed Nov 11 18:26:52 EST 2015
Bootloader L1TC000118D0
Device: Flame KK v2.5 512mb (Affected)
Build ID 20151109004552
Gaia Revision cf646c52bb947af28329b0a100df91d1b1f2a907
Gaia Date 2015-11-09 02:55:50
Gecko Revision https://hg.mozilla.org/releases/mozilla-b2g44_v2_5/rev/4eafef5b80f8985c94c4a067f130d37513e1a581
Gecko Version 44.0a2
Device Name flame
Firmware(Release) 4.4.2
Firmware(Incremental) eng.cltbld.20151109.041411
Firmware Date Mon Nov 9 04:14:26 EST 2015
Firmware Version V18D V4
Bootloader L1TC000118D0
Device: Aries KK v2.6(master)(Affected)
Build ID 20151111124419
Gaia Revision 22f8023b112dfae83531b0a075ab9eb9a5444dfa
Gaia Date 2015-11-10 23:35:38
Gecko Revision https://hg.mozilla.org/mozilla-central/rev/84a7cf29f4f14c9b359db2f7f19c0abd6a8e178e
Gecko Version 45.0a1
Device Name aries
Firmware(Release) 4.4.2
Firmware(Incremental) eng.worker.20151111.120325
Firmware Date Wed Nov 11 12:03:33 UTC 2015
Bootloader s1
Device: Aries KK v2.5(Affected)
Build ID 20151110094357
Gaia Revision 07baf613699fa6225359c7f04825c5caeb71d424
Gaia Date 2015-11-09 21:32:50
Gecko Revision http://hg.mozilla.org/releases/mozilla-b2g44_v2_5/rev/e14287b00a514a15418dfaa89287030c588ad19d
Gecko Version 44.0a2
Device Name aries
Firmware(Release) 4.4.2
Firmware(Incremental) eng.worker.20151110.090331
Firmware Date Tue Nov 10 09:03:39 UTC 2015
Bootloader s1
[6.Reproduction Frequency]:
Always Recurrence,5/5
[7.TCID]:
Free Test
Reporter | ||
Comment 1•9 years ago
|
||
Reporter | ||
Updated•9 years ago
|
status-b2g-v2.5:
--- → affected
status-b2g-master:
--- → affected
Assignee | ||
Comment 2•9 years ago
|
||
[Blocking Requested - why for this release]: Core feature can be made to look pretty broken.
Nice find :) I'll take this...
Assignee: nobody → chrislord.net
Status: NEW → ASSIGNED
blocking-b2g: --- → 2.5?
Updated•9 years ago
|
blocking-b2g: 2.5? → 2.5+
Priority: -- → P2
Whiteboard: [systemsfe]
Comment 3•9 years ago
|
||
Assignee | ||
Comment 4•9 years ago
|
||
Comment on attachment 8687195 [details] [review]
[gaia] Cwiiis:bug1224136-homescreen-pin-landscape-big-icons > mozilla-b2g:master
This changes up the icon sizing code to be a bit more robust, but also less wasteful.
I believe this also fixes bug 1220186 and bug 1215553 - it knocks off ~2 seconds off fullyLoaded time (tested over two 30-run trials), which puts our fullyLoaded time within a second of verticalhome. There are still savings to be made, but I'd say it's in an acceptable place now.
Attachment #8687195 -
Flags: review?(apastor)
Assignee | ||
Comment 5•9 years ago
|
||
Comment on attachment 8687195 [details] [review]
[gaia] Cwiiis:bug1224136-homescreen-pin-landscape-big-icons > mozilla-b2g:master
Moving review to Michael, Alberto and Guillaume are on PTO.
Attachment #8687195 -
Flags: review?(apastor) → review?(mhenretty)
Comment 6•9 years ago
|
||
Comment on attachment 8687195 [details] [review]
[gaia] Cwiiis:bug1224136-homescreen-pin-landscape-big-icons > mozilla-b2g:master
I left a couple of comments on github, but neither of them will block since they are nits.
Attachment #8687195 -
Flags: review?(mhenretty) → review+
Assignee | ||
Comment 7•9 years ago
|
||
nit fixed and merged: https://github.com/mozilla-b2g/gaia/commit/647408a670917484a35856d70d0bce40afe73017
Status: ASSIGNED →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Assignee | ||
Comment 8•9 years ago
|
||
Comment on attachment 8687195 [details] [review]
[gaia] Cwiiis:bug1224136-homescreen-pin-landscape-big-icons > mozilla-b2g:master
[Approval Request Comment]
[Bug caused by] (feature/regressing bug #):
[User impact] if declined: You can get icons to temporarily lay out bigger than they should
[Testing completed]: Manual testing completed
[Risk to taking this patch] (and alternatives if risky): Low-medium risk of different icon layout glitches. Shouldn't be uplifted without bug 1222340.
[String changes made]: None
Attachment #8687195 -
Flags: approval-gaia-v2.5?
Comment 9•9 years ago
|
||
Comment on attachment 8687195 [details] [review]
[gaia] Cwiiis:bug1224136-homescreen-pin-landscape-big-icons > mozilla-b2g:master
Approved for 2.5 uplift.
Thanks
Attachment #8687195 -
Flags: approval-gaia-v2.5? → approval-gaia-v2.5+
Comment 10•9 years ago
|
||
This bug has been verfied as pass on latest build of Flame KK v2.6 512mb(master) and Aries KK 2.6(master) by the STR in comment 0.
Actual results: The pin icon on homescreen is shown correctly.
See attachment: verified_Aries_v2.6(master).3gp
Reproduce rate: 0/10
Device:Flame KK v2.6 512mb(master) (Pass)
Build ID 20151118150206
Gaia Revision cba7e4b86361af31b153cfebaf99900e0b860f7b
Gaia Date 2015-11-18 09:45:49
Gecko Revision https://hg.mozilla.org/mozilla-central/rev/1d6155d7e6c91fa5ec1ef6927f3d3a044187896d
Gecko Version 45.0a1
Device Name flame
Firmware(Release) 4.4.2
Firmware(Incremental) eng.cltbld.20151118.184005
Firmware Date Wed Nov 18 18:40:17 EST 2015
Firmware Version V18D V4
Bootloader L1TC000118D0
Device:Aries KK v2.6(master) (Pass)
Build ID 20151118150439
Gaia Revision cba7e4b86361af31b153cfebaf99900e0b860f7b
Gaia Date 2015-11-18 09:45:49
Gecko Revision https://hg.mozilla.org/mozilla-central/rev/1d6155d7e6c91fa5ec1ef6927f3d3a044187896d
Gecko Version 45.0a1
Device Name aries
Firmware(Release) 4.4.2
Firmware(Incremental) eng.worker.20151118.142334
Firmware Date Wed Nov 18 14:23:42 UTC 2015
Bootloader s1
QA Whiteboard: [MGSEI-Triage+]
Comment 11•9 years ago
|
||
Comment 12•9 years ago
|
||
Updated•9 years ago
|
Flags: needinfo?(lixia)
Comment 13•9 years ago
|
||
This bug has been verified as "pass" on the latest build of Flame 2.5 and Aires KK 2.5 by the STR in comment 0.
Actual results: the pin site icon on homescreen is not big and shows normally.
See attachment: verified_Aries_v2.5.3gp
Reproduce rate: 0/10
Device: Aries KK v2.5 (Pass)
Build ID 20151125233358
Gaia Revision 93b8bf2de3258c25199d97036c50a87667059148
Gaia Date 2015-11-25 10:29:48
Gecko Revision http://hg.mozilla.org/releases/mozilla-b2g44_v2_5/rev/a883c12a75da3fa58b64bcb94923b013c71f546a
Gecko Version 44.0a2
Device Name aries
Firmware(Release) 4.4.2
Firmware(Incremental) eng.worker.20151125.224212
Firmware Date Wed Nov 25 22:42:20 UTC 2015
Bootloader s1
Device: Flame 2.5 (512mb) (Pass)
Build ID 20151125234005
Gaia Revision 93b8bf2de3258c25199d97036c50a87667059148
Gaia Date 2015-11-25 10:29:48
Gecko Revision http://hg.mozilla.org/releases/mozilla-b2g44_v2_5/rev/a883c12a75da3fa58b64bcb94923b013c71f546a
Gecko Version 44.0a2
Device Name flame
Firmware(Release) 4.4.2
Firmware(Incremental) eng.worker.20151125.224957
Firmware Date Wed Nov 25 22:50:06 UTC 2015
Firmware Version v18D v4
Bootloader L1TC000118D0
Comment 14•9 years ago
|
||
You need to log in
before you can comment on or make changes to this bug.
Description
•